Roads in Wraxall and Failand could be designated as quiet lanes
Roads in two North Somerset villages could officially be designated as ‘quiet lanes’ in a bid to improve safety.Wraxall and Failand Parish Council is hoping to get Horse Race Lane, Failand and Sandy Lane and Failand Lane given the special status.The move follows concern about the speed of traffic, a number of accidents over the past several years and follows an increase in the number of cyclists, pedestrians and horseriders using the lanes around the villages.Meetings have already taken place…
